Postal Supervisors, Managers, and Postmasters Fairness Act of 2026
Summary
HR7600 is an early-stage bill that would modify negotiation procedures for USPS supervisory and managerial pay and benefits. It has no direct market impact as it does not authorize or appropriate any funding, and it is still in committee with no further action since February 2026.
